

Sigrid Tollefsen introduces NORDGUIDE, a directory of databases in the Nordic Countries.
In 1984, NORDINFO (The Nordic Council for Scientific Information) initiated the first publication of a directory of Nordic databases, NORDGUIDE. The main purpose of NORDINFO is to promote Nordic cooperation within the field of scientific information and documentation, principally in connection with the research library system. NORDINFO shall also promote Nordic interests in a wider international context.
NORDGUIDE has been available via Internet since 1998. Since 1988 the following national bodies have financed the inventory in each Nordic country: in Denmark, INFOSCAN, in Norway RBT/Riksbibliotektjenesten (National Office for Research Documentation, Academic and Special Libraries), in Sweden Kungliga tekniska högskolan. Biblioteket (Royal Institute of Technology Library), in Iceland Landsbókasafn Íslands - Háskólabókasafn (National and University Library of Iceland) and in Finland VTT Tietopalvelu (VTT Information Service). Each country compiles the relevant databases and VTT in Finland co-ordinates the database. The directory is updated annually as new information becomes available.

NORDGUIDE is divided into three sections: database descriptions, producers and hosts. In the Simple Search interface [1] it is possible to search NORDGUIDE either by individual countries or all Nordic countries at the same time. In addition, a more advanced searching facility is available [2] as illustrated in Figure 1.

The subject terms and the database descriptions are in English, the keywords both in English and in a Nordic language. Producer is the organization which produces the database. Host is the organization which supplies passwords and manuals.
NORDGUIDE is free of charge and easy to use. It is available from [3].
